Bachelor of Fine Art (Honours) (QT) at Queen’s University : Tuition Fee: $50,926.00 CAD / Year (Scholarship Available)

Queen’s Fine Art (Visual Art) is a small visual art program admitting 30 students per year. The intensive studio training, taught by instructors that are active in their field, and in conjunction with insight into the practices of visiting artists from across the country along with the annual Koerner Artist Resident, provide for a broad spectrum of approaches and experience.

The small class sizes and high professor-to-student ratios create an interactive learning environment focusing on three main areas of fine art: Paint Media, Print Media, and Sculpture and New Media. The Fine Art (Visual Art) program is well equipped with studios and workshops that create an atmosphere where learning and research can flourish. Field trips are made to exhibitions and workshops, including annual trips to New York City and Massachusetts.

Top 5 Reasons to study Fine Art:

  1. Small class sizes and dedicated studio space encourage a sense of community. 
  2. Low instructor to student ratio and dedicated technical support personnel.
  3. Gain transferable skills in visual languages, critical thinking and problem solving.
  4. Field trips to relevant exhibitions and workshops, including an annual trip to New York City.
  5. Numerous opportunities to gain professional experience through on campus involvement.
